Transaction 3181c3efaefb22760fc5169581ed0a91afdba1bcff3f697a3d570ef3aa63d111
1 Input
1 Output
-
3181c3efaefb22760fc5169581ed0a91afdba1bcff3f697a3d570ef3aa63d111:0
- value
- 564189
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7fb7157d59e37a2c4c468561b8ba4bbf61bf4984081a9c6578c3eee97833c9d8
- address
- bc1p07m32l2eudazcnzxs4sm3wjthasm7jvypqdfcetcc0hwj7pne8vqzu2fuz